There is some overlap here into the “no-code” or “low-code” world, as sometimes the same teams will hook tools like Zapier up to the BaaS in order to integrate with third parties. For small projects this can lead to superhuman productivity! But over a certain line it can become a mess of complexity where it’s hard to track down where data lives and where it is mutated. - Source: dev.to / 3 months ago

Zapier is undoubtedly one of the most popular workflow automation platforms. Its user-friendly interface empowers users, even those without coding knowledge, to create automation workflows known as "Zaps." With an extensive library of integrations, Zapier enables developers to automate repetitive tasks by chaining them together, saving time and effort. - Source: dev.to / 8 months ago
